Council Approves Shrimp Festival and
Nervous Nellies’ St. Patrick’s Day Celebration

 
At their meeting on Monday morning, the Town Council of Fort Myers Beach approved Nervous Nellies’ request for a St. Patrick’s Day celebration and agreed to send a letter to the Department of Environmental Protection (DEP) asking for a riparian rights setback waiver for the planned ‘Olde Seaport’ development. During Public Comment, Joan Murano, an island resident, voiced her concerns about ‘comfort stations’ on beach accesses something on the agenda for the afternoon workshop.

SHRIMP FEST RETURNS

 

The 57th Annual Fort Myers Beach Lions Shrimp Festival will
take over the beach on March 14th and 15th – sure to the
best one yet! The Fort Myers Beach Lions Club is introducing
two new events this year – a 5K Shrimp Run just before the
parade on Saturday morning, March 14th and a Shrimp Eating
Championship on Sunday afternoon March 15th!

VISIONS OF THE PAST
9am-1pm, Matanzas Pass Preserve. Visit the inhabitants
of Estero Island during bygone eras. Listen to stories - including
facts and folklore - of the Calusa Indians, Spanish explorers,
pirates of the 1800’s, early homesteaders, island pioneers
and the Koreshans. Guided tours leave every 20 minutes, last
one at 12:20pm. Reservations strongly encouraged as space is
limited. 239-432-2154 or email APayne@leegov.com
